Shirley Baxter Obituary

Shirley E Baxter 82 of Burbank died Friday November 22, 2019 at Akron General Medical Center.

She was born May 6, 1937 in Lodi the daughter of Edward & Ethel (Patrick) Widenmeyer.

She graduated from Brunswick High School where she was  head majorette.

Shirley was a secretary for Medina Glass for 25 years and a Mary Kay consultant for many years.

She loved to go boating at Lake Erie and spending time with her family. She enjoyed gardening , making cards and pictures through stamping and watching hummingbirds and her grandchildren showing horses.

Shirley is survived by her daughters, Robin (Larry) Schell of Mansfield, Pam (Herb) Wiles of Sullivan and Jackie (Bryan) Stull of Homerville, eight grandchildren, 18 great grandchildren, a sister, Carol (Larry) Croskey of Lodi and brother, Ernie Huffman and a dear friend Chuck.

Her parents and a sister Deloras Repjar died previously.
